Harrison Ford listened to the 'Indiana Jones' theme while having a colonoscopy. The 81-year-old actor - who plays the titular character in the money-spinning film franchise - has revealed that he heard John Williams' well-known tune while undergoing the medical procedure. Harrison - who made his latest appearance as the fictional professor in 2023's 'Indiana Jones and the Dial of Destiny' - told Variety: "As I often remind John, his music follows me everywhere I go - literally. John Williams has finished the score for 'Indiana Jones and the Dial of Destiny'. The legendary composer is providing the soundtrack for the upcoming blockbuster and "had fun" on his return to the 'Indiana Jones' franchise as he worked on new material for the character of Helena Shaw – who is played by Phoebe Waller-Bridge. John told Variety: "It's certainly got to be an hour and a half of music, maybe more. But I'm quite happy with it. There's a lot of new material. John Williams consulted NASA as he had doubts about the science of 'E.T. the Extra-Terrestrial'. The 90-year-old composer had doubts about the physics of the famous scene in the Steven Spielberg classic when Elliott and his friends pedal their bicycles over the moon and revealed that he consulted scientists to make sure that it was factually correct. Speaking at an American Cinematheque event 'Spielberg/Williams: 50 Years of Music and Movies', John said: "The speed of the bicycles that lift up over the moon... that's always bothered me a little bit, especially when I'm conducting it. James Mangold has insisted 'Indiana Jones and the Dial of Destiny' hasn't undergone any reshoots. The 59-year-old director - who will be at the helm of the fifth film in the long running action adventure franchise - has spoken out to dismiss reports that Harrison Ford's new movie has been subject to new scenes and alternate endings. He tweeted: "So I took a b-day break from trolls. But it seems I gotta once again say.. We’re not shooting [and] never shot any new scenes or "alt endings". 'Home Alone' will be brought to life in concert this Christmas. The iconic festive family film is to be revived with 'Home Alone In Concert' which is to tour in the UK for the first time accompanied by a live orchestra. 'Home Alone In Concert' will feature the film's beloved score, composed by the legendary John Williams, that will be performed live to picture by the orchestra. The tour will begin at Manchester Opera House on November 27 before calling at Birmingham and Glasgow and finishing at Nottingham Royal Concert Hall on 19 December. John Williams has teased the soundtrack for 'Indiana Jones 5'. The legendary composer unveiled 'Helena's Theme', which has been created for Phoebe Waller-Bridge's character in the upcoming blockbuster, during his Maestro of the Movies concert at the Hollywood Bowl in Los Angeles on Friday (02.09.22). John, who has composed scores for films such as 'Star Wars' and 'Jaws', revealed that he was encouraged to play the music by the movie's director James Mangold even though the flick will not be released until June 2023. Nicolas Cage is set to star in 'Butcher's Crossing'. The 57-year-old actor is attached to the adventure film, which is adapted from John Williams' 1960 novel about the rugged frontier of the American West. Gabe Polsky will direct the movie with Altitude Film Group producing and financing the project. The group has landed the UK and Irish distribution rights and will handle international sales at the Cannes Virtual Market.
